    Aneet Padda’s ivory saree look stands out amid dramatic red carpet fashion |

    -


    Aneet Padda captivated on the red carpet with a serene ivory draped saree by Gauri & Nainika. Eschewing loud trends, her understated elegance, amplified by minimalist Jet Gems earrings and Mia by Tanishq rings, proved that quiet confidence and effortless style command attention. Stylist Lakshmi Lehr’s focus on Padda’s natural grace made the look personal and timeless.

    There are red carpet moments when fashion feels loud, calculated and desperate to trend. And then there are moments when someone simply shows up looking right. Actor Aneet Padda did exactly that with her latest appearance, stepping onto the awards carpet in an ivory draped saree that didn’t scream for attention, it held it quietly.And honestly, that’s what made people notice.Wearing a custom creation by Gauri & Nainika, Aneet leaned into restraint instead of drama. No heavy embroidery. No exaggerated volume. Just clean lines, soft draping and a silhouette that moved naturally with her. At a time when red carpets are packed with statement gowns and maximal styling, this felt refreshing. Almost calming.

    The saree itself did most of the talking. It wasn’t traditionally rigid or overly styled. The drape flowed easily, the pleats were sculpted but relaxed, and the blouse added just enough modern structure without overpowering the look. The ivory shade worked beautifully under the lights – soft, luminous and flattering without trying too hard.

    And then came the jewellery.Aneet chose Jet Gems’ Sugar Twist earrings, priced at ₹3.71 lakh, and they added sparkle without turning the look into a jewellery showcase. They framed her face, caught the light, and stopped exactly where elegance should stop. She paired them with delicate rings from Mia by Tanishq, keeping things minimal and intentional.Even her footwear followed the same philosophy. The Jivya strappy stilettos from Eridani were sleek and barely noticeable – which is actually the point. Nothing distracted from the overall silhouette.

    Stylist Lakshmi Lehr deserves credit here. The styling didn’t try to transform Aneet into someone else. It amplified who she already is. And that’s harder than it sounds. Good styling isn’t about excess; it’s about editing.But more than the clothes, it was the attitude that worked. Aneet looked comfortable. Relaxed shoulders, soft waves, glowing makeup, the kind of ease you can’t fake even with the best designer wardrobe. She wasn’t performing fashion. She was inhabiting it.And that difference shows.Because today’s red carpet often rewards louder looks. Bigger gowns. More sparkle. More spectacle. Yet Aneet Padda reminded everyone that elegance still has its own quiet authority. Her ivory saree moment wasn’t about shock value or viral ambition. It felt personal, effortless and timeless.Sometimes fashion whispers instead of shouting. And when it does, people lean in a little closer.
